Lord of the Valley
Dale Gallon. Late in the afternoon of May 20th, 1862, along the Valley Pike
just south of New Market, Virginia, Brig. Gen. Richard Taylor reports to
Maj. Gen. T.J. "Stonewall" Jackson. The following day Jackson would launch
the second and decisive phase of his classic "Valley Campaign." Framed print
measures 15¾"x 10¾" including matte and wood frame.

Sabers and Roses
Dale Gallon. On September 8th, 1862, after saying goodbye to Anne Cockey at
a ball in Urbana, Maryland, J.E.B. Stuart and his men attack and drive off
nearby Yankee raiders. Print measures 15¼"x 11½" including matte and wood
frame. |
Double Canister
Battle of Antietam,
Maryland, September 17, 1862. Dale Gallon. General James Longstreet holds
the horses for his staff while they work Miller's Battery of the
Washington Artillery. Print measures 16"x 11" including matte and frame. |
